Linux系统在数据库架构搭建中具有高度的灵活性和稳定性,是企业级应用的首选平台。选择合适的Linux发行版,如Ubuntu、CentOS或Debian,能够为后续的数据库部署打下坚实基础。

创意图AI设计,仅供参考
数据库选型需根据业务需求决定,常见的MySQL、PostgreSQL和MariaDB都是高性能、开源且易于维护的选择。安装时应确保系统依赖库已更新,避免因版本不兼容导致的问题。
配置文件的优化对性能提升至关重要。例如,调整MySQL的innodb_buffer_pool_size可以显著提高读写效率,而PostgreSQL的shared_buffers设置则影响内存使用与查询速度。
定期备份与监控是保障数据安全的关键。利用rsync、cron或专门的备份工具如Percona XtraBackup,可实现自动化备份策略。同时,通过Prometheus、Grafana等工具实时监控数据库状态,能及时发现并处理异常。
网络配置也需合理规划,确保数据库服务器与应用服务器之间的通信高效稳定。防火墙规则应严格限制访问权限,防止未授权操作。
•持续学习与实践是提升技能的核心。参考官方文档、社区资源,并结合实际场景进行测试,能够帮助构建更高效、可靠的数据库架构。